2023 Baseball Roster

28 Cam Redding

  • Position C/IF
  • B/T R/R
  • Height 6-1
  • Class Senior
  • Hometown Wilmette, Ill.
  • Major Business Administration
  • High School New Trier

Biography

2023 • Senior

  • Season highs – three hits vs. Saint Joseph’s; six RBIs vs. Saint Joseph’s; two home runs vs. Fordham; three runs vs. Davidson
  • Saw action in 35 games for the Billikens
  • Hit a team-high 14 home runs which ranks fourth all-time for Billiken seniors
  • Drove in 55 RBIs which ranks 16th-most in a single season
  • Started every game he appeared in during the 2023 season
  • Slashed a .295/.644/.395
  • Scored 29 runs on 43 hits 
  • Named First-Team All-Conference

2022 • Junior

  • Season highs -- six at bats vs. three opponents; five hits at Rhode Island; three runs scored vs. two opponents; one home run vs. five opponents; four RBIs at Rhode Island; one stolen base vs. two opponents; two walks vs. five opponents.
  • Played in all 53 games, including 51 starts.
  • Named to the Atlantic 10 All-Conference first team as a designated hitter.
  • One of Collegiate Baseball's National Players of the Week on May 16 after hitting for a .786 batting average, posting three home runs, nine RBIs and eight runs at Rhode Island.
  • Named Atlantic 10 Conference co-Player of the Week on May 16.
  • Was labeled a Top 50 Catcher on D1 Baseball's preseason power rankings.
  • D1 Baseball's preseason eighth best MLB draft prospect in the A-10.
  • Led the team with a .360 batting average and with 72 hits on the season.
  • Hit for a .379 batting average in A-10 play.
  • Was also the team leader in runs scored (43), doubles (12) and total bases (99).
  • Tallied a team-best 23 multi-hit games and 11 multi-RBI contests.
  • Ended the season on a 12-game hitting streak.
  • Collected six 3-hit games on the year, one four-hit contest and a five-hit day.
  • Went 5-for-5 with four RBIs and two runs scored May 15 at Rhode Island.
  • A-10 Commissioner's Honor Roll.

2021 • Sophomore

  • Season highs -- six at bats vs. two opponents; six hits vs. Western Illinois; five runs scored vs. Western Illinois; one home run vs. six opponents; three RBIs vs. four opponents; one stolen base at Kennesaw State; three walks at Kennesaw State.
  • Started in all 48 games for the Billikens.
  • Set a school record with six hits and tied the school record with five runs scored in a 14-0 Billiken victory over Western Illinois on March 14. He broke the single-game hits record with a single in the eighth.
  • Led the Billikens in batting average (.322), slugging percentage (.537), runs scored (35), hits (57), RBIs (47), doubles (14), triples (3), home runs (6) and total bases (95).
  • Atlantic 10 rankings -- seventh in doubles, eighth in RBIs, 12th in hits and slugging percentage, 18th in batting average and home runs and 24th in runs scored.
  • Recorded a team-leading 16 multi-hit games and a team-best 15 multi-RBI games.
  • Went 4-for-5 with three RBIs, two doubles and two runs scored against Kansas.
  • Finished 3-for-4 with three RBIs and four runs scored at Cincinnati.
  • A-10 Commissioner's Honor Roll.

2020 • Sophomore

  • Started all 16 games for the Billikens, splitting time at catcher and first base.
  • Led the team with 12 RBIs, while ranking second with 14 runs scored.
  • Hit for a .258/.371/.365 slash line.
  • Drilled his first career home run March 6, against Bowling Green, finishing 3-for-3 with two RBIs and two runs scored.
  • Recorded three multi-hit games.
  • Atlantic 10 Commissioner's Honor Roll.

2019 • Freshman

  • Made 43 starts as a freshman, playing in 48 games total.
  • Hit for a .307/.427/.368 slash line.
  • Threw out 12 base runners attempting to steal.
  • Second on the team with 33 walks drawn.
